http://wiki.guildwars2.com/wiki/Blowtorch
This has changed from 3 hits at close range to 1 hit that does 3x damage at close range.
Applications: less retaliation damage, less proc hits (ex: flamethrower toolbelt’s incendiary ammo will still have 2 charges left over)
Same with the burning, instead of 3 stacks of 2s burning, it is now 1 stack of 6s burning.
Applications: Conditions have a max stack limit.

Are bugs ok to add onto the wiki page?
http://wiki.guildwars2.com/wiki/Protection_Injection
-Does not go into the 5 second cooldown for knockdowns (say if you were to get rolled by a veteran karka, you would end up with a long duration protection)
-Activates even if the disable is mitigated by stability
-Doesn’t trigger on launch

None of the skills of this nature trigger on launch. That is intended. They just recently adjusted Stun breakers to work on launches, but never actually made launches fall under the “stun” category as far as the game is concerned.
I never tested to see that it doesn’t go on CD though. That is interesting.
